Webb18 maj 2024 · The language model in Ghana is a triglossic one with at least three languages being spoken in a particular speech community. These languages have distinct and complementary roles (Babito 2005). English occupies the highest level in that pattern. WebbIt is established that two languages, namely, Ghanaian English (Gh E) and Akan, especially the Twi dialect, and to a small degree, Ewe, are slowly killing off the s maller Ghanaian languages. For instance, in 1970 almost all Winneba natives spoke Efutu (Ewutu) as their first language. Webb21 sep. 2024 · Pidgin is a type of English spoken in Ghana, Nigeria, Togo, and Sierra Leone. It is not part of any ethnic group or local dialect, but rather a combination of English language mixed with some words from common local languages. This type of English is mostly spoken by the youth, used in day-to-day, friendly conversations.
